Experimental study on delamination migration in multidirectional laminates under mode II static and fatigue loading, with comparison to mode I
Abstract
This paper presents an experimental investigation to better understand the mechanisms of delamination migration in multidirectional End Loaded Split (ELS) specimens. A stacking sequence susceptible to delamination migration was selected for this study and subjected to pure mode II static and fatigue loading.
